Frost Advisory issued April 11 at 12:27PM CDT until April 12 at 8:00AM CDT by NWS Paducah KY

* WHAT...Temperatures as low as 34 degrees will result in frost formation. * WHERE...Portions of southern Illinois, southwest Indiana, and western Kentucky. * WHEN...From 1 AM CDT /2 AM EDT/ to 8 AM CDT /9 AM EDT/ Saturday. * IMPACTS...Frost could harm sensitive outdoor vegetation. Sensitive outdoor plants may be killed if left uncovered. * ADDITIONAL DETAILS...Isolated sheltered locations could see temperatures fall as low as 32 degrees, which would result in a light freeze.
